控制器和其他脚本之间的角度交换信息

时间:2017-02-25 12:35:45

标签: jquery html angularjs

我的问题有点不寻常。在我的角度应用程序中,我需要使用双范围滑块构建作为jQuery插件。所以我添加了额外的脚本文件,我启动了该插件及其所有选项。但是,其中一些选项并不固定,必须根据用户的决定进行更改。更准确地说,用户在下拉菜单中选择的值(< select>< option>)应该是该滑块的范围。

这就是我的问题出现的地方。由于该选择选项字段位于< div ng-if =""> < / DIV>标记我的其他脚本文件无法识别它,我不能简单地使用jQuery方法来获取这些值,也不能检测任何更改。

我现在看到的唯一解决方案是通过ng-model创建一个与我的滑块连接的新输入(对用户不可见),然后通过它将此值提取到我的另一个脚本文件中。然而,这个概念使代码非常混乱和难以辨认。所以我想知道是否有一种方法可以将我的控制器直接连接到这样的脚本:

来自选择字段的ng-model - >角度控制器 - >脚本

1 个答案:

答案 0 :(得分:0)

更改< div ng-if =“”>到< div ng-show =“”>

有时ng-if无法正常工作